GREAT BRITAIN. William III, 1694-1702. 5 Guineas, 1701 DECIMO TERTIO.
S-3456; Fr-310; KM-508. Second laureate bust right, finely engraved hair details (the "fine work"). Rv. Crowned cruciform shields with scepters in angles. Displaying superbly crafted portraiture, this is a quintessential Five Guineas type. Moderate circulation, but with Excellent hair details remaining.
